Health Insurance for Seniors: Are there options?

from: Pat Moauro



Health insurance is especially important to seniors because it is a normal fact of life that as we age our health deteriorates. Medicine and medical care can and does become increasingly expensive. Health insurance for seniors with fixed incomes can become a major problem.

Sadly, millions of aged Americans are without any form of health insurance. However, seniors have a number of options that can help them get fairly good health insurance. Many agencies are available to help the elderly or their caregivers get the information needed to make informed decisions about health insurance for seniors. One such program is the Seniors' Health Insurance Information Program (SHIP) established in North Carolina in 1989.

AARP is a popular health insurance for seniors. It's available for any adult fifty and older. The benefits offered vary, and you need to read the fine print to get the maximum benefits. AARP offers a number of health insurance options for seniors, namely:

* Supplemental health insurance (basic and enhanced plans)

* Dental care health insurance

With this plan, you can keep your own dentist, and best of all, your entire family is covered.

* Long term care insurance

* Medicare Supplemental insurance

Medicare is a federal health insurance plan that offers health insurance for seniors through the Department of Health and Human Services. Members have to be sixty-five or older to qualify unless they are disabled. Seniors with disabilities can become members at fifty-five. This plan has two main parts: Part A for hospitalization and Part B for non-hospitalization services such as doctor's visits. Apart from prescription drugs, Medicare also covers screening for certain preventative illnesses. In January 2006 Medicare began a new program which will help make it easier for members to pay for the medication they need under the Medicare Prescription Drug Plan. To benefit under this plan, seniors will need to register.

Medigap, also known as Medicare Supplement Insurance, is a health insurance for seniors sold by private insurance companies. The Medigap plan fills the "gap" in areas not covered, such as, co-payments and deductibles. Seniors must pay a monthly premium to the issuing insurance company.

Medicaid, a state administered program, is specially structured for low income individuals including seniors.

In addition to the above health insurance options for seniors, many more are offered by private companies. You may find it necessary to combine different types of health insurance for seniors to ensure that all your health insurance needs are met. As with all insurance, you need to have a knowledgeable person go over the fine print before you commit to buying.
